1.  
| Critique the legal, socio-political and cultural discourses that influence the construction of mental health, loss and grief in Australia. |
2.  
| Develop micro and macro level interventions within mental health, loss and grief social work practice contexts. |
3.  
| Critically evaluate social work ethics in relation to the contexts of mental health, loss and grief practice. |
4.  
| Assess the impacts of oppression, stigma and other barriers to service user engagement and service delivery in the Australian context. |
5.  
| Analyse how conceptualisations of mental health impact the lived experience and general well-being of Aboriginal and Torres Strait Islander peoples. |
6.  
| Investigate contemporary research for innovative approaches to social work practice in mental health, loss and grief contexts. |
7.  
| Integrate options for working with multiple service providers to enhance life experiences and access to culturally appropriate services for all members of the community. |
